After more than a year of dedication from delegates and stakeholders, there is still no Global Plastics Treaty. Plastic continues to contaminate the ocean, accumulate on beaches, and break down into micro- and nanoparticles that impact ecosystems around the world, including the Mediterranean Sea.
This UNOC3 Side Event will present an array of solutions to make the Mediterranean a pilot region in the fight against plastic pollution. With speakers representing the European Commission, the governments of Greece and France, together with scientists from French Institute for Ocean Science, this event aims to generate political mobilization to take action build and implement a flexible strategy for reducing plastic pollution and safeguarding human and ecosystem health.
